(By Request) 2009 Stigler Ihringer Winklerberg Backofele Spatburgunder Grosses Gewachs Baden JR15.5
A very unusual fragrance of lavender bears more than a passing resemblance to some of the garrigue aromas of red wines from Provence. The flavour is also quite idiosyncratic with some pronounced herbal and flowery influences. I remain undecided whether it’s down to terroir or oak. ‘Little baking oven’ is the translation of Backöfele, but here something has been baking for just a little too long to produce a slightly burned aroma. This spoils a quite promising entrée of fresh cherry fruit and initially pleasant and gentle flavour.
When to drink 2012 – 2016
